当前位置: 首页 > article >正文

【JavaScript—前端快速入门】JavaScript 基础语法

在这里插入图片描述

在这里插入图片描述

在这里插入图片描述


JavaScript 基础语法


1. 变量


创建变量(变量定义 / 变量声明 / 变量初始化),JS 声明变量有3种方式

在这里插入图片描述


2. 通过打印日志,查看变量类型


JavaScript 是一门动态弱类型语言,变量可以存放不同类型的值(动态)

在这里插入图片描述

接下来,我们通过使用 log 指令,通过控制台打日志,查看 let 变量的类型;

在这里插入图片描述

保存代码,打开页面:

在这里插入图片描述


在这里插入图片描述


我们通过 typeof 关键字,让日志打印 aa 变量的类型:

在这里插入图片描述

保存代码,打开页面:

在这里插入图片描述


随着程序的运行,变量的类型可能会发生改变 (弱类型)

在这里插入图片描述

保存代码,打开页面:

在这里插入图片描述

Java是静态强类型语言,在变量声明时,需要明确定义变量的类型;如果不强制转换,类型不会发生变
化;


3. 变量名命名规则


  • 组成字符可以是任何字母、数字、下划线(_)或美元符号 ($)

  • 数字不能开头

  • 建议使用驼峰命名

  • + 表示字符串拼接,也就是把两个字符串首尾相接变成一个字符串.

  • \n 表示换行


4. 变量类型


虽然 js 是弱数据类型的语言,但是js中也存在数据类型,js中的数据类型分为:原始类型引用类型,具体有如下类型:

在这里插入图片描述

使用typeof函数可以返回变量的数据类型:

在这里插入图片描述


5. 运算符


在这里插入图片描述

对于 ===== 的特殊说明:

在这里插入图片描述


在这里插入图片描述

在这里插入图片描述


http://www.kler.cn/a/572320.html

相关文章:

  • 【完整汇总】近 5 年 JavaScript 新特性完整总览
  • Linux:应用层协议
  • 蓝桥杯试题:DFS回溯
  • 【练习】【链表】力扣热题100 19. 删除链表的倒数第 N 个结点
  • Linux 下使用traceroute来进行网络诊断分析
  • 【前端】【vue辅助】【vue-tsc】用于 Vue 项目的 TypeScript 检查工具
  • 【go语言】——fmt.Sprintf函数
  • 泵吸式激光可燃气体监测仪:快速精准守护燃气管网安全
  • MyBatis - 单元测试 参数传递 注解 CRUD
  • 前端面试题---.onChange() 事件与焦点机制解析
  • Redis - 高可用实现方案解析:主从复制与哨兵监控
  • 第五十四:渲染数据 v-text 和 v-html
  • 基于PHP+MySQL小区进出登记系统设计与实现
  • Vue+Elementui 全局配置el-table表格列宽可拖拽
  • postman请求后端接受List集合对象
  • [数据结构]设计循环队列
  • FastGPT 引申:混合检索完整实例
  • 网络原理--HTTPS的加密过程简介
  • 57、深度学习-自学之路-自己搭建深度学习框架-18、RNN神经网络的简介
  • composer 错误汇总